Using JavaScript on a Doc Project

In APA 7.6, you can run JavaScript on a document using the Execute Script on Document By Url function.

To use the sample project:

1. In Real-Time Designer, open the ExecuteOnDoc project.
2. The sample has a callout where you can input a Target URL and the JavaScript. This function can be executed on the main document or a child document (IFRAME).
3. Click Run Main Project.

4. Enter a target URL and click Execute JS.
